Don't Be Fooled by This Scam
Have you recently seen an email claiming to offer you a once-in-a-lifetime chance? Sounds great, right? Well, proceed with caution because it could be a scam. Scammers are always hunting for new ways to con innocent people out of their cash. Don't get taken in by these crooks.
- Remember some warning signals of a scam:
- Promises that seem too good to be true
- Unprofessional or poorly written communication
